Private landlords in Wandsworth are again being asked to help house Afghan refugees.

Council leader Ravi Govindia says they’re working hard to find homes for the families themselves.

However, he says that needs to be balanced with the needs of local people, which is why they’re looking to the private sector.

They’re offering a number of incentive packages, which include six weeks rent in advance and up to £3,500.
